According to CNBCTV18, Omegle, the website known for random video and text chats, has closed down after 14 years. Founder Leif K-Brooks cited financial and psychological strains, acknowledging the challenges of maintaining a safe platform. Omegle rose to fame during the pandemic, attracting millions seeking connection. 

However, it faced criticism for lacking moderation, leading to shocking content and safety concerns. A lawsuit and increased incidents of child exploitation further tarnished its reputation. Despite its initial aim for platonic connections, Omegle’s misuse contributed to its downfall. Brooks expressed a desire to avoid the stress and health implications of running the platform.
